Be mindful of wood-to-foundation contact. The first rule of avoiding termites is never letting wood come into contact with a home, shed, or garage. This can mean piles of building wood, mulch, firewood, or simple yard debris.
Work on ventilation. Termites often flock to properties that have moisture accumulation or after a sudden rainfall. To that end, keep basements and crawl spaces adequately dry and redirect any condensation that air conditioning units produce.
Never ignore water damage. If any water damage has occurred, it’s very important to rectify it or remove the harmed areas rather than allow it to continue festering.
Bring in the professionals. It’s never too early to start seeking professional guidance for termites. This may come in the form of annual inspections as well as preventive barrier treatments that provide ongoing support against termites.
